Regional emergency departments are overcrowded and risking patient safety, doctors say

>Ballarat Base Hospital ED doctor David* said patients having to wait more than 40 hours in ED for a bed on the ward "wasn't uncommon".

>He said it was normal for ED patients to overflow into corridors or unmonitored waiting rooms, where there was a risk they could deteriorate.
